Not Impressed
I’ve seen a few articles in the Tampa Bay Times about this bakery and their restaurant in Tampa. The Pinellas Park location is nearer, so I went there on a Saturday morning. I can’t say that I was impressed. This location is in a factory park and the customer area is a small space in the front.
I’m a huge bakery fan and love pastry. This was only OK. I tried the Morning Bun and their Croissant Donut and both were nothing special. I also found them to be quite expensive. The morning bun was $6.00 and the donut was $5.00. This might have been fine in a café setting where overhead might justify the price. Here? No way. The only place to sit was outside at one of two picnic tables with puddles of water on the seats and table tops and surrounded by dead plants in knocked over planters.
Other bakeries, like Frida’s in Largo, have nice indoor and outdoor seating in pleasant settings at better prices. I won’t go back to Chef & the Baker.
